Recovering an endangered frog species through integrative reproductive technologies
N E Calatayud1, L E Jacobs2, C L Williams2
1San Diego Zoo Wildlife Alliance, Beckman Center for Conservation Research, 15600 San Pasqual Valley Road, Escondido, CA, 92025, USA; Conservation Science Network, Australia.
Ex situ breeding programs for amphibians face challenges in offspring survival. The mountain yellow-legged frog program improved success by integrating reproductive technologies and genetic management.

Background:
- Amphibian populations face significant diversity loss globally.
- Ex situ breeding programs (EBPs) in zoos and aquariums aim to safeguard species.
- Maintaining amphibian health and reproductive success ex situ is challenging, especially for Anurans.
Purpose of the Study:
- To highlight the challenges and successes of amphibian ex situ breeding programs.
- To showcase the decade of research from the mountain yellow-legged frog (Rana muscosa) EBP.
- To demonstrate the development of multidisciplinary approaches for endangered species conservation.
Main Methods:
- Incorporation of reproductive technologies.
- Strategic genetic management.
- Integration of natural history data into breeding strategies.
Main Results:
- Increased reproductive output and improved health of the Rana muscosa colony.
- Successful production and translocation of viable animals.
- Development of empirical, multidisciplinary approaches for species robustness.
Conclusions:
- Ex situ breeding programs require advanced knowledge of amphibian physiology and ecology.
- Integrating reproductive technologies and genetic management enhances EBP success.
- Multidisciplinary approaches are crucial for safeguarding genetic diversity and maximizing fitness in endangered species.
